Description

The documentary film Father Soldier Son, starring Brian Eisch, Isaac Eisch, Joey Eisch, etc., directed by Leslye Davis, was released on July 17, 2020 in the United States. It tells the story of when Sgt. First Class Brian Eisch is critically wounded in Afghanistan, it sets him and his sons on a journey of love, loss, redemption and legacy.
